Founded in 1826, C.S. Osborne & Co. has a storied history that reflects the essence of its founders.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ry established the company, focusing on high-quality tools for harness makers and saddlers. Over the years, the company grew and evolved, with leadership passing through generations. Today, approaching its 200th anniversary in 2026, C.S. Osborne & Co. remains a symbol of excellence and innovation in tool manufacturing, carrying forward the legacy of its founders with pride.
